About Interleasing GmbH
We are the training company “Interleasing GmbH” at the Maygasse Business Academy in the 13th district of Vienna. In our company, we carry out business processes that have already been learned professionally and methodically as part of the training. This allows us to apply and practice what we have learned directly.

The Training Company – Business and Learning Environment
During the training company year, students are expected to actively apply and expand the professional, social, and methodological skills they have already acquired. The training company serves both as a business and a learning environment, allowing students to apply these skills in practice. The focus is on connecting and applying previously learned content, so business processes and operations can be carried out in the training company as realistically as possible.
The concept of working in the training company is based on the P-D-C-A cycle. This cycle is applied both in the business context and the learning environment. Students are encouraged to reflect on and strengthen their competencies. It begins with planning (P = Plan), followed by action (D = Do), meaning the direct work in the company. The check (C) phase allows for evaluation of business activities and personal performance as employees. Based on personal reflection or guidance from the teacher, new actions are developed and applied in the next step, Act (A).
The teacher acts as a managing director, guiding processes, setting strategic goals, and providing support when goals deviate. Additionally, the teacher serves as a coach for professional or social issues.
